Vistec selects Grant bespoke refrigeration solution for E-Beam nano-lithography machine
- Grant Technologies chosen due to well-engineered, highly serviceable, cost-effective solution which offered ultra stable (to ±0.01°C) temperature control
- Grant exceeded customer expectations by providing flexible, fast turnaround customised solution
CAMBRIDGE, England, October 31, 2006 - Vistec Lithography, a developer of electron beam lithography systems for the worldwide semiconductor industry, has selected Grant Technologies (www.grant.co.uk), a designer and manufacturer of custom scientific and industrial solutions, to develop a bespoke refrigeration system to cool the lens, chamber and handling system within its VB300 electron beam nano-lithography machine.
Engineers at Vistec Lithography’s development facility in Cambridge, England, needed a high-precision refrigeration system for its new VB300 product to provide ultra stable (to ±0.01°C) temperature control within a range of 12 to 22°C, flow rate 1 to 2 litres per minute, max pressure 2 to 3 bar and a cooling capacity of 250W. The equipment also needed to connect to a host computer over a DeviceNet to provide operators with real-time temperature monitoring and alarm outputs.
Peter Goodall, manufacturing and quality production engineer at Vistec Lithography, said: “Grant’s custom solution has exceeded our expectations. Their engineering team listened to our requirements and developed a well-engineered, extremely reliable temperature control system which is highly serviceable and extremely cost-effective. Maintaining a stable water temperature is critical to controlling the accuracy of the electro-magnetic lens within the state-of-the-art VB300 system therefore we needed a supplier with a proven track record and substantial thermodynamics expertise.”
Vistec Lithography’s VB300 electron beam system is designed for use in advanced production and R&D applications to create the ultra-fine images used in the semiconductor and nanotechnology industries. The system has the ability to load and fully expose substrates up to 300mm in diameter and mask plates up to 7 inches square with a lithographic capability to the sub-10nm level. These applications are undertaken by customers for the development of the next generations of nano-devices and structures, at major semiconductor manufacturers, industrial R&D facilities, as well as at universities and other technology centres of excellence.
